Prospective memory, emotional valence and ageing.

Peter G Rendell1, Louise H Phillips, Julie D Henry

  • 1Australia Catholic University, Melbourne, Australia. peter.rendell@acu.edu.au

Cognition & Emotion
|August 10, 2011
PubMed
Summary

Positive emotions enhance prospective memory (PM) performance in both young and older adults. Older adults benefit more from positive tasks, suggesting emotion can mitigate age-related memory decline.

Area of Science:

  • Cognitive Psychology
  • Neuroscience of Aging
  • Human Memory

Background:

  • Emotional factors significantly impact memory recall and function.
  • Prospective memory (PM), the ability to remember to perform intended actions in the future, is crucial for daily functioning.
  • Age-related changes can affect cognitive abilities, including prospective memory.

Purpose of the Study:

  • To investigate how emotional salience (positive, negative, neutral) and age influence prospective memory (PM) performance.
  • To determine if emotional content affects event-based versus time-based PM tasks differently.
  • To explore the potential of positive emotional content to improve prospective memory in older adults.

Main Methods:

  • Utilized the Virtual Week laboratory measure to assess prospective memory.
  • Recruited 30 young and 30 old adults.
  • Manipulated the emotional salience of tasks (positive, negative, neutral) during the encoding phase.

Main Results:

  • A positivity enhancement effect was observed for event-based PM tasks in both age groups; positive tasks were performed more often than neutral tasks.
  • No negativity enhancement effect was found.
  • Older adults generally exhibited lower PM performance but showed a greater benefit from positive emotional content compared to younger adults.
  • Emotion effects on PM accuracy differed from effects on the recall of PM content, suggesting distinct mechanisms.

Conclusions:

  • Positive emotional valence can enhance prospective memory performance, particularly for event-based tasks.
  • Older adults' prospective memory deficits may be mitigated by engaging with positively valenced tasks.
  • Emotional content plays a significant role in prospective memory, with age moderating the effects of positive valence.
